About William Butler (cricketer)

  • William Butler (8 November 1871 – 19 August 1953) was a New Zealand cricketer who played for Otago.
  • He was born and died in Dunedin. Butler made a single first-class appearance for the side, during the 1901-02 season, against Hawke's Bay.
  • From the opening order, he scored 2 runs in the only innings in which he batted, as Otago won the match by an innings margin. Between 1921 and 1937, Butler umpired eighteen first-class matches in New Zealand and two Test matches.
